The standard version of the Alesta boasts an all-black finish paired with Turkish walnut woodwork, complemented by a Prince-of-Wales grip that ensures comfort without sacrificing control. Meanwhile, the LX variant elevates sophistication with its upgraded wood fashioned into an English stock, adorned with gilded accents on the trigger, hammer, and break-open lever—details that speak volumes about its elegance.
Chambered for versatile use with shells up to three inches in length, this .410 gauge shotgun is engineered for precision and reliability. Its traditional sunken rib barrel stretches 28 inches—a dimension carefully selected to balance accuracy with maneuverability in various shooting scenarios. Choked Improved Cylinder/Modified (IC/M), it provides flexibility whether you're pursuing game or enjoying clay target sports.
Weighing in at just over six pounds (110 ounces) and measuring thirty inches by twelve by four inches overall, this single-shot marvel is designed not only for performance but also ease of handling.
